Head to Dubai International Financial Centre for this month's Art Nights @ Gate Village. It has 22 events, including exhibition openings, a life-size, interactive sculpture installation, a screening of the Oscar-winning movie The Artist, entertainment by Dubai Drums and a collaboration by Break DJ Lobio and the Deep Crates Cartel, plus a performance by the Japanese duo Nanaco Art. From 7pm to 10pm, free, www.difc.com/community-blog

Enjoy live performances, an exhibition and presentation of the International Emerging Artist Award under the patronage of HH Sheikha Wafa Hasher Al Maktoum, which recognises emerging artists through an international exhibition road show in galleries around the world. Catch works by the Emirati and international winners before they head overseas. From 7pm to 10pm, FN Designs, Alserkal Avenue, Al Quoz 1, Dubai, www.fanndesigns.com, 04 379 0490

Balance your hectic week with yoga and meditation at Saadiyat Public Beach on an unspoilt stretch that is home to gazelles, turtles and flamingos. From 7pm to 8.30pm, Dh75, follow signs to Park Hyatt Abu Dhabi (the public beach entrance is just past the Park Hyatt on the left), Saadiyat Island, Abu Dhabi, www.theyogajuice.com

See Galleries Night, the launch of all of Alserkal Avenue gallery exhibitions for Art Week. The cultural district includes 20 creative spaces in a block, with 10 galleries, an art museum and more. 6pm to 9pm, Alserkal Avenue, Al Quoz, Street 8, Dubai, www.alserkalavenue.com, 04 295 5000
